[QUOTE="NaturalPhilosopher, post: 201283, member: 9562"] have to make a tesla coil, cuz the prices for them are just crazily stupid high. fortunately not impossible. made one with an ignition coil, and a secondary I wound with a homemade coil winder jig. used empty 40oz beer bottles as saltwater filled leyden jars. stainless spherical kitchen drawer pulls from Ikea for the spark gap used 4 plexiglass rectangles cut at a 45degree angle and glued to a plexiglass box to hold the windings for the primary(pain in the butt)1 10inch steel garden globe I drilled open with a hole saw(not easy) [/QUOTE]
